    Lime Sulfur on Guava Trees: Essential Guide for Healthy Growing

    Lucy SmithBy Lucy SmithFebruary 3, 20264 Mins Read
    Share Facebook Twitter Pinterest WhatsApp Email
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Telegram Email

    Using lime sulfur on guava trees effectively combats pests and diseases while promoting healthy growth. This guide covers the application process, safety measures, and additional care tips to ensure your guava trees thrive.

    Lime Sulfur Application Safety Guidelines

    When applying lime sulfur to guava trees, safety is paramount to ensure both effective treatment and the protection of the environment. Understanding the proper handling and application techniques can help prevent harm to the trees, the applicator, and surrounding wildlife. This section outlines essential safety guidelines to follow for a successful and responsible application.

    Safety is crucial when handling lime sulfur. Always wear protective gear to avoid skin and respiratory irritation.

    1. Select a calm day for application to prevent drift.

    2. Dilute lime sulfur according to the manufacturer’s instructions.

    3. Wear protective gloves, goggles, and a mask to safeguard against fumes.

    4. Ensure the area is well-ventilated to reduce inhalation risks.

    Lime Sulfur Application Techniques for Guava Trees

    Applying lime sulfur effectively can significantly enhance the health of guava trees, helping to combat pests and diseases. This section outlines the best techniques for application, ensuring optimal results while maintaining the vitality of your trees. Understanding these methods will empower you to promote robust growth and fruit production in your guava orchard.

    Proper execution of the lime sulfur application is vital for effectiveness. Follow these steps carefully.

    1. Prepare the solution in a clean container.

    2. Fill the sprayer with the diluted lime sulfur.

    3. Spray the entire tree, focusing on the leaves and stems.

    4. Apply during the early morning or late evening to avoid direct sunlight.

    5. Reapply every 7-14 days as needed, especially during pest outbreaks.

    Lime Sulfur Advantages for Guava Trees

    Lime sulfur is a powerful tool for enhancing the health and vitality of guava trees. This section explores the specific benefits of using lime sulfur, including its role in pest control, disease prevention, and overall plant health. Understanding these advantages can help growers make informed decisions for optimal guava tree cultivation.

    Lime sulfur offers multiple benefits for guava trees. Recognizing these can help in deciding when to apply.

    • Pest control: Effective against aphids, mites, and whiteflies.

    • Disease prevention: Helps manage powdery mildew and leaf spot.

    • Nutrient boost: Provides sulfur, essential for plant growth.

    • Eco-friendly option: Less harmful to beneficial insects when used correctly.

    Lime Sulfur Challenges and Effective Remedies

    Lime sulfur is a powerful tool for managing pests and diseases in guava trees, but its use can present certain challenges. Understanding these potential issues and knowing how to address them effectively is crucial for maintaining the health of your guava trees. This section delves into common problems associated with lime sulfur and offers practical remedies to ensure successful application.

    While lime sulfur is beneficial, issues can arise. Understanding these can help mitigate problems.

    • Leaf burn: Caused by over-concentration. Always dilute properly.

    • Ineffective treatment: Ensure even coverage during application.

    • Timing: Apply during the right growth stage for maximum impact.

    Always test on a small area before full application.

    Guava Tree Care Practices Beyond Lime Sulfur

    While lime sulfur is a valuable tool for managing pests and diseases in guava trees, effective care goes beyond this treatment. Understanding additional practices can significantly enhance the health and productivity of your guava trees. This section explores essential care techniques that complement lime sulfur applications, ensuring robust growth and fruitful harvests.

    Beyond lime sulfur treatment, regular care is essential for healthy guava trees. Consider these practices.

    • Watering: Ensure consistent moisture, especially during dry spells.

    • Fertilization: Use a balanced fertilizer during the growing season.

    • Pruning: Remove dead or diseased branches to promote airflow.

    • Mulching: Apply organic mulch to retain moisture and suppress weeds.

    Regular monitoring and care will enhance the effectiveness of lime sulfur treatments.
